Output dd5a3cc473d9d43df3e8db81be1f904d1a1ffb8e27b3ab913671f0279f1ea0dd:1

value
107946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8484915b5f0fc990964105ad655fa13f9a20d765 OP_EQUAL
address
3DmhvqY2JPXvURyq6TRpwp6xFj8mx6XtdQ
transaction
dd5a3cc473d9d43df3e8db81be1f904d1a1ffb8e27b3ab913671f0279f1ea0dd
confirmations
198098
spent
true